Shrub shaping services involve carefully trimming, pruning, and sculpting shrubs to enhance their appearance and health. This process typically includes removing overgrown branches, dead or damaged foliage, and uneven growth to create a neat, balanced look. Skilled service providers use specialized tools and techniques to ensure that shrubs maintain their natural form while achieving a more polished and tidy appearance. Regular shrub shaping not only improves curb appeal but also encourages healthy growth, helping plants stay vigorous and resilient over time.
Many common landscape problems can be addressed through shrub shaping. Overgrown or unruly shrubs can obstruct views, block sunlight from other plants, or encroach on walkways and outdoor living spaces. Unmaintained shrubs may also become susceptible to disease or pest issues if dead or damaged branches are left untreated. Proper shaping can prevent these issues by promoting better airflow and light penetration, reducing the risk of plant health problems. Additionally, shaping can help control the size and spread of shrubs, making them easier to manage and ensuring they complement the overall design of the property.

The overview below groups typical Shrub Shaping proj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Shrub Trimming - Most routine shaping jobs cost between $100 and $250. Many local contractors handle these smaller projects efficiently within this range. Fewer jobs extend into higher pricing tiers for more detailed or extensive trimming.
Medium Shrub Shaping - Projects involving multiple or larger shrubs typically fall between $250 and $600. This range covers common residential landscaping needs and is the most frequently encountered cost band. Larger or more complex jobs may push costs higher.
Large or Complex Shrub Shaping - Extensive shaping or multiple-site projects can range from $600 to $1,200 or more. Many contractors handle these within this range, but highly detailed or extensive work can reach higher prices depending on scope and shrub size.
Full Shrub Replacement - Replacing shrubs entirely can cost from $1,000 to over $5,000 depending on the number and size of plants involved. Most projects fall into the lower to middle part of this range, with larger, more intricate landscapes reaching the higher end.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is shrub shaping? Shrub shaping involves trimming and sculpting shrubs to improve their appearance and encourage healthy growth.
Which types of shrubs can be shaped? Most common shrub varieties can be shaped, including boxwoods, yews, and privets, depending on their growth habits.
How often should shrubs be shaped? The frequency of shaping depends on the shrub type and desired appearance, with many needing maintenance every few months.
What tools are used for shrub shaping? Professional contractors typically use pruning shears, hedge trimmers, and other specialized tools to achieve precise shapes.
